Output d21dad7a4bb29700065d0f6256f2f52cc9a89ae58e6a6a6b7cb225473f4c8b65:0

value
192317
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5db3a752955ad5e7399ee9a8f0d74fe482ae46d OP_EQUAL
address
3MBnUf2YQnozWGzPcgc7G2zhF2mTQY4XMN
transaction
d21dad7a4bb29700065d0f6256f2f52cc9a89ae58e6a6a6b7cb225473f4c8b65
confirmations
309692
spent
true